James Mason was originally cast as Rokeby, but he took over the villain's part of the Marquis of Rohan, replacing Eric Portman. Stewart Granger inherited the role of Rokeby.
According to James Mason about his villain's role: "A bad part is one that remains stolidly the same, with the same sort of basic motivations, which are, in this case, rather dull."
According to star James Mason, "The great theater critic James Agate, who was then writing on films, sensibly headed his review 'Bosh and Tosh.'"
